What's Happening?
Trevor Megill of the Milwaukee Brewers is scheduled to face hitters on Friday following a successful multi-inning bullpen session. Megill, who has been recovering from a right flexor strain, has missed all of September due to the injury. If his session on Friday goes well, he is expected to be activated from the 15-day injured list for the final game of the regular season against the Reds. This appearance would mark his return as he prepares for the postseason, providing a boost to the Brewers' pitching lineup.
